FINAL DECISION: A good romantic suspense. I enjoyed the combination of the relationship with the suspense/mystery. I really loved Micah (who is a sweetie) and eventually understood Sloan although I didn't like her actions which seemed reckless and not well thought out at times.THE STORY: Sloan McBride fled her hometown a decade ago to free herself from her oppressive father. Now she has returned to find out what happened to her mother who disappeared when she was five. Sloan, however, not only has to face the questions from her parents' past, but also what she left behind when she left. She had abandoned her best friend and her boyfriend, Micah Evans who turned to one another, married, had a child and divorced. Sloan's return brings complications in these relationships as well.OPINION: This was an enjoyable romantic suspense. The scariness factor isn't too high and there is plenty of romance. Indeed, while the mystery is central to the plot of the book, I enjoyed the second chance at romance the best.Sloan is completely determined and that makes her reckless at times. She annoyed me at her willingness to do stupid things and keep telling people what is going on when there were people who could betray her. That being said, her character was interesting because of her flaws. I liked that her recklessness and impulsiveness is something that is consistent about her character.Now Micah I adored. He is incredibly kind and responsible and if I have a complaint it is that he forgives Sloan very quickly for her abandoning him a decade ago. I just didn't buy her reasons for not contacting him at all and it seemed pretty cruel.I thought that the book described well the difficulties of the relationship between Sloan, Micah and Paige (Sloan's best friend and Micah's ex wife). I liked that the characters had complexity and good and bad traits.I didn't enjoy this book as much as the Evelyn Talbot books which I found to be a much more suspenseful story, but this one was a good read.WORTH MENTIONING: I liked that there was an epilogue that wrapped up the story.CONNECTED BOOKS: BEFORE WE WERE STRANGERS is a standalone.STAR RATING: I give this book 4 stars.

Loved it!Model Sloane McBride might have left home to head to the bright lights of New York a decade ago, but some parts of Millcreek would never leave her mind. Like the memories and dreams that continue to haunt her. She's not so sure she wants to know the answers, but the churning fear in her gut won't be silenced any longer. She has to find out what happened to her mother that night. She might have only been five years old, but she remembers things. Voices, fighting, things that were said, a loud thump, then silence ... and the next morning Mom was gone ... forever.The return to town is just as volatile as she expects. Her high school best friend is trying to act like no time has passed, her ex-boyfriend still holds an obvious grudge for her leaving, her father tries to run her out of town before she even gets there, and her brother is making it clear he has no wish to dredge up the past alongside her. It seems like everyone is against her ... but she's determined to bring her mother peace once and for all, regardless of the danger that starts to swirl!
Spoiler alert: Do not start this book at night before bed…Model Sloane McBride is about to lose her best friend and manager, Clyde; for 14 months he has suffered from bladder cancer and Sloane has been right there by his side. Sloane has grown since first coming to New York and meeting Clyde and while his family has never helped him they are right there when he dies and the will is read. Sloane has been remembered by Clyde and with her new strength she decides to return to her hometown to investigate her mother’s disappearance when she was five years old. Ed McBride, Sloane’s father is the town Mayor and running for re-election and doesn’t want Sloane in town raising questions of her mother’s disappearance. The official story from Ed is they were fighting and she left, walked away from the Texas town, leaving behind her cell phone, money and her children. Randy her older brother was sleeping overnight at a friend’s house so he didn’t witness the argument and he has always been on his father’s shirttail. So when Sloane does return to town and her best friend Paige Patterson Evans insists she stay with her, things become complicated. Sloane and Micah Evans were high school sweethearts; when Sloane left Texas right after graduation, Micah was heartbroken and Paige was there to comfort him. When Paige became pregnant Micah married her, but his heart belongs to Sloane and Paige is out to hurt Sloane. As the story develops you question if Ed did something to his wife or was it all in the mind of a five year old child.
